Term: dis-aggregated

Description: Dis-aggregated refers to the act of breaking down something into smaller components or fragments. It is the opposite of aggregating or combining elements. This term is commonly used in computer science, data analysis, and management fields.

Sample sentences:

  1. After conducting extensive research, the team dis-aggregated the data into meaningful subsets to better understand the patterns.
  2. The dis-aggregated approach to project management allowed for a more efficient allocation of resources.
  3. By dis-aggregating the financial statements, the accountant was able to identify cost-saving opportunities.
  4. The dis-aggregated network architecture offered greater flexibility and scalability.
